●题解:
最大流裸题,dinic实现。
加了个当前弧优化。
代码:
#include<queue> #include<cstdio> #include<cstring> #include<iostream> #define MAXN 500 #define INF 0x3f3f3f3f using namespace std; struct Edge{ int to[MAXN*10],cap[MAXN*10],nxt[MAXN*10],head[MAXN],ent; void Init(){ ent=2; memset(head,0,sizeof(head)); } void Adde(int u,int v,int w){ to[ent]=v; cap[ent]=w; nxt[ent]=head[u]; head[u]=ent++; } int Next(bool type,int i){ return type?head[i]:nxt[i]; } }E; int N,M,X; int d[MAXN],cur[MAXN]; bool bfs(){ memset(d,0,sizeof(d)); queue<int>q; q.push(1); d[1]=1; while(!q.empty()){ int u=q.front(); q.pop(); for(int i=E.Next(1,u);i;i=E.Next(0,i)){ int v=E.to[i]; if(d[v]||!E.cap[i]) continue; d[v]=d[u]+1; q.push(v); } } return d[N]; } int dfs(int u,int reflow){ if(!reflow||u==N) return reflow; int flowout=0,f; for(int &i=cur[u];i;i=E.Next(0,i)){ int v=E.to[i]; if(d[v]!=d[u]+1) continue; f=dfs(v,min(reflow,E.cap[i])); reflow-=f; E.cap[i]-=f; flowout+=f; E.cap[i]+=f; if(!reflow) break; } if(!flowout) d[u]=0; return flowout; } int Dinic(){ int flow=0; while(bfs()){ memcpy(cur,E.head,sizeof(E.head)); flow+=dfs(1,INF); } return flow; } int main() { scanf("%d%d%d",&N,&M,&X); E.Init(); for(int i=1,a,b,c;i<=M;i++){ scanf("%d%d%d",&a,&b,&c); E.Adde(a,b,c); E.Adde(b,a,0); } int ans=Dinic(); ans?printf("%d %d",ans,(X-1)/ans+1): printf("Orz Ni Jinan Saint Cow!"); return 0; }
